NordVPN Retains Meshnet Feature Following User Feedback

In a significant turnaround, NordVPN has decided to keep its Meshnet feature available after a strong push from users. The company will also open-source the service, emphasizing the importance of customer feedback in shaping its offerings. This decision not only enhances user trust but also promotes innovation within the developer community, ensuring that users continue to benefit from enhanced privacy and security features.

It's official – NordVPN's Meshnet is "not going anywhere"
PositiveTechnology
NordVPN has officially announced that its Meshnet feature will remain available, reversing its earlier decision to discontinue it by December 1, 2025. This change comes after listening to user feedback, highlighting the company's commitment to customer satisfaction. The decision to keep Meshnet is significant as it ensures users can continue to enjoy enhanced privacy and security features, making NordVPN a more attractive option in the competitive VPN market.
